The Ballistics of GTA: Hollow Point Mechanics

To fully appreciate the impact of hollow point rounds in GTA, it’s crucial to understand the underlying mechanics that govern their behavior. When a hollow point round strikes a target, the soft lead tip expands, creating a larger wound cavity. This expansion causes greater tissue damage, leading to faster incapacitation. The game simulates this effect by increasing the damage multiplier associated with these rounds. However, the extent of this increase can vary depending on the GTA title and specific weapon.

The game engine also takes into account factors such as penetration and over-penetration. Hollow point rounds, due to their design, tend to have lower penetration capabilities compared to full metal jacket (FMJ) rounds. This means they are less effective against armored targets. However, their increased energy transfer makes them highly effective against unarmored targets, often resulting in one-shot kills in close-quarters scenarios. Expert players often switch between ammo types depending on the tactical situation at hand.

Furthermore, the accuracy and range of weapons are also affected by the type of ammunition used. Hollow point rounds may exhibit slightly reduced range and accuracy compared to standard rounds due to their altered ballistic properties. This trade-off between damage and accuracy is a key consideration for players when selecting their loadout.

Comparing Hollow Point Rounds to Other Ammunition Types in GTA

GTA offers a diverse array of ammunition types, each with its own strengths and weaknesses. Comparing hollow point rounds to other options, such as full metal jacket (FMJ) and armor-piercing (AP) rounds, provides valuable insights into their relative effectiveness. FMJ rounds offer superior penetration, making them ideal for engaging armored targets. AP rounds are specifically designed to defeat armor, often at the expense of damage to unarmored targets. Hollow point rounds, on the other hand, excel against unarmored targets due to their increased damage output.

The choice of ammunition ultimately depends on the player’s preferred playstyle and the specific challenges they face. For players who prioritize stealth and close-quarters combat, hollow point rounds can be a game-changer, allowing for quick and decisive takedowns. However, in situations where armored opponents are prevalent, switching to FMJ or AP rounds may be a more prudent strategy. The best players are adept at switching ammo types on the fly.

It’s also important to consider the availability and cost of different ammunition types within the game. Hollow point rounds may be more expensive or harder to acquire than standard ammunition, adding another layer of strategic decision-making. Players must weigh the benefits of increased damage against the cost and availability of these specialized rounds.
